As nouns, pudding head is a hypernym of dunderhead; that is, pudding head is a word with a broader meaning than dunderhead:
  • dunderhead: a stupid person; these words are used to express a low opinion of someone's intelligence
  • pudding head: a person who is not very bright
Other hypernyms of dunderhead include dolt, dullard, pillock, poor fish, pudden-head, stupe, stupid, stupid person.
